Changes for page Public Web Site
Last modified by Agnease on 2026/05/30 16:24
Summary
-
Objects (1 modified, 0 added, 0 removed)
Details
- XWiki.StyleSheetExtension[1]
-
- code
-
... ... @@ -1,15 +1,13 @@ 1 1 /* ========== Agnease Public Top Menu ========== */ 2 2 3 3 /* Desktop alignment */ 4 -/* Desktop alignment */ 5 5 6 6 @media (min-width: 768px) { 7 7 #menuview { 8 - width:100%;7 + margin-left: auto; 9 9 } 10 10 11 11 #menuview .navbar-collapse { 12 - width: 100%; 13 13 padding-left: 0; 14 14 padding-right: 0; 15 15 } ... ... @@ -17,9 +17,8 @@ 17 17 #menuview .navbar-nav { 18 18 float: none; 19 19 display: flex; 20 - justify-content: flex-end; 21 21 align-items: center; 22 - width:100%;19 + justify-content: flex-end; 23 23 margin: 0; 24 24 } 25 25 ... ... @@ -26,17 +26,12 @@ 26 26 #menuview .navbar-nav > li { 27 27 float: none; 28 28 } 29 - 30 - #mainmenu, 31 - #menuview { 32 - flex: 1 1 auto; 33 - } 34 34 } 35 35 36 36 /* Top-level menu items */ 37 37 38 -.agnease-menu-item, 39 -.agnease-menu-link { 30 +#menuview .agnease-menu-item, 31 +#menuview .agnease-menu-link { 40 40 > a, 41 41 > .dropdown-toggle { 42 42 color: @brand; ... ... @@ -45,6 +45,7 @@ 45 45 padding-left: 16px; 46 46 padding-right: 16px; 47 47 text-decoration: none; 40 + background: transparent; 48 48 } 49 49 50 50 > a:hover, ... ... @@ -55,6 +55,7 @@ 55 55 color: @brand-strong; 56 56 text-decoration: none; 57 57 outline: none; 51 + background: transparent; 58 58 } 59 59 60 60 .caret { ... ... @@ -75,7 +75,7 @@ 75 75 76 76 /* Dropdown panel */ 77 77 78 -.agnease-dropdown { 72 +#menuview .agnease-dropdown { 79 79 min-width: 310px; 80 80 padding: 10px 8px; 81 81 border: 1px solid fade(@brand, 18%); ... ... @@ -94,6 +94,7 @@ 94 94 font-weight: 600; 95 95 line-height: 1.3; 96 96 text-decoration: none; 91 + background: transparent; 97 97 98 98 i { 99 99 width: 20px; ... ... @@ -109,6 +109,7 @@ 109 109 color: @brand-strong; 110 110 text-decoration: none; 111 111 outline: none; 107 + background: transparent; 112 112 113 113 i { 114 114 color: @brand-strong; ... ... @@ -118,6 +118,7 @@ 118 118 119 119 > .active > a { 120 120 color: @brand-strong; 117 + background: transparent; 121 121 122 122 i { 123 123 color: @brand-strong; ... ... @@ -133,14 +133,23 @@ 133 133 /* Mobile */ 134 134 135 135 @media (max-width: 767px) { 136 - .site-nav {133 + #menuview { 137 137 margin-left: 0; 138 - justify-content: center; 139 - flex-wrap: wrap; 135 + width: 100%; 140 140 } 141 141 142 - .agnease-menu-item, 143 - .agnease-menu-link { 138 + #menuview .navbar-nav { 139 + float: none; 140 + margin: 0; 141 + width: 100%; 142 + } 143 + 144 + #menuview .navbar-nav > li { 145 + float: none; 146 + } 147 + 148 + #menuview .agnease-menu-item, 149 + #menuview .agnease-menu-link { 144 144 > a, 145 145 > .dropdown-toggle { 146 146 font-size: 16px; ... ... @@ -149,7 +149,7 @@ 149 149 } 150 150 } 151 151 152 - .agnease-dropdown { 158 + #menuview .agnease-dropdown { 153 153 min-width: 0; 154 154 width: 100%; 155 155 padding: 4px 8px 8px 18px;